Engineers India Limited (EIL) is an Indian public sector industrial technology, engineering consultancy and technology licensing company.[1][2] It was set up in 1965 with the mandate of providing indigenous technology solutions across hydrocarbon projects.[3] Over the years, it has also diversified into synergic sectors like non-ferrous metallurgy, infrastructure, water and wastewater management and fertilizers.
EIL is headquartered at Bhikaji Cama Place, New Delhi. EIL also has an R&D complex at Gurgaon, a branch office in Mumbai, regional offices at Kolkata, Chennai, Vadodara, inspection offices at all major equipment manufacturing locations in India and overseas offices in London (England), Milan (Italy), Shanghai (China), Abu Dhabi (UAE).[4]
EIL has a wholly-owned subsidiary Certification Engineers International Limited (CEIL). It has set up a joint venture company namely Ramagundam Fertilizers and Chemicals Limited (RFCL) for enhancing the presence in fertilizers sector.
As of March 2021, EIL has more than 2400 engineers & professionals in its employee base of over 2800 employees.
Navratna status was accorded by the Government of India in 2014.[5]
History
EIL was incorporated on March 15, 1965, as a private limited company under the name Engineers India Private Limited pursuant to a memorandum of agreement dated June 27, 1964 between the Government of India and Bechtel International Corporation. In May 1967, EIL became a wholly-owned Government of India (GoI) enterprise.[6]
EIL has also ventured into various unconventional energy resource projects like solar, 2G ethanol, bio-fuel etc.[7]
Research and development
The company's research and development center in Gurugram is undertaking technology development both in-house and in collaboration with other organizations like IOCL-R&D, BPCL-R&D, IIP, CHT, HPCL, CPCL, NRL etc.[8]
EIL has developed more than 35 process technologies and the technology portfolio consists of various technologies for petroleum refining, gasification, fracking, oil and gas processing and aromatics. The Company holds 35 live patents and has 32 pending patent applications relating to various process technologies.[8]
Green Energy Business
EIL is undertaking projects in the green energy segment with focus on green hydrogen, biofuels and offshore wind. [9] It is involved in the implementation of biorefinery projects in India, in addition to providing services for the development of green hydrogen production facilities and Bio-ATF (Aviation Turbine Fuel) plants.[9][10]
The company is providing its services in the implementation of one of the largest capacities biorefinery projects in India for Assam Biorefinery Private Limited (ABRPL) in Numaligarh, Assam.[9]
Infrastructure
EIL also undertakes various urban development projects such as airports, data centres, international market places, institutional campuses and restoration of heritage sites. It has its footprints in major infrastructure projects such as the Jewar International Airport in Noida, Leh Airport, Mopa Airport, Data Centres for State Bank of India (SBI) and Reserve Bank of India (RBI), IIM Nagpur campus and restoration of heritage sites like Khajuraho and Sun temple of Konark in Odisha.[11]
